Local Area

Situated a stone’s throw away from the beautiful, award winning, family friendly, Langland Bay which offers glistening sea, sandy shores, eateries, golf course and cliff edge walks with Caswell Bay close by. Both beaches have been awarded the coveted blue flag beach awards, recognising their quality, cleanliness and services with a coastal pathway connecting them. Both bays offer seasonal lifeguard duty, beachside cafes and kiosks which are fully stocked with everything required for a perfect day at the beach.

Alongside our award-winning beaches, scenic coastal paths, and marina, Swansea is blessed with great sporting facilities, including championship golf courses, Olympic sized swimming pool and a full array of water sport activities to enjoy. Culturally, Swansea also benefits from museums, galleries, and theatres.

Nearby there is the village of Mumbles, which is an absolutely charming coastal village that offers a full array of quality restaurants and individual boutiques. Popular with families due to the beautiful parks, award winning beaches, gardens, and excellent school catchments. Mumbles is known locally as the gateway to the Gower Peninsular which is the first ever designated area of outstanding natural beauty, with an amazing coastline, interesting coves to explore and breath-taking coastal walks.
